Ripple Intensifies SWIFT Challenge with Palisade Acquisition

📌 Ripple Makes Another Major Acquisition: Expanding Institutional Digital Asset Capabilities

Ripple has once again signaled its ambition to revolutionize global payments by acquiring Palisade, a digital asset custody infrastructure company. This marks Ripple's fourth acquisition in recent months, underscoring its intent to directly compete with SWIFT, the Society for Worldwide Interbank Financial Telecommunication, the dominant player in global payments messaging.

⚖️ Palisade announced the acquisition on X, emphasizing that its wallet-as-a-service technology will be integrated into Ripple’s next-generation payments and custody infrastructure. This integration aims to bring advanced custody and payment solutions to businesses worldwide, enhancing the security and efficiency of digital asset management.

Ripple confirmed the news, highlighting the acquisition as a significant stride in bolstering institutional-grade digital asset custody. The company stated that Palisade's scalable wallet solution is ideally suited for facilitating on- and off-ramps, as well as streamlining corporate payments. The integration is expected to accelerate value transfer across Ripple Payments and Custody.

⚖️ Ripple's statement underscored the crucial role of secure custody in the burgeoning on-chain economy, linking the acquisition to its overarching vision of building what it terms the "Internet of Value." This vision entails creating a seamless, secure, and efficient ecosystem for the transfer of value across borders and between institutions.

📌 The Intensifying Battle Against SWIFT: A Vertically Integrated Ecosystem

💧 The Palisade acquisition is just the latest in a series of strategic moves Ripple has made in 2025 to strengthen its position in the global payments landscape. These acquisitions reflect a broader strategy to challenge SWIFT's dominance by creating a vertically integrated financial ecosystem. Ripple is aiming to control every aspect of value transfer, from custody and liquidity to stablecoin issuance and institutional settlements.

💧 In April, Ripple acquired prime brokerage firm Hidden Road for $1.25 billion and rebranded it as Ripple Prime, significantly expanding its footprint in institutional liquidity and trading services. This was followed by the acquisition of stablecoin platform Rail for $200 million, and then the massive $1 billion acquisition of GTreasury, a treasury management firm, in October.

💧 According to Ripple, the company has deployed approximately $4 billion into the crypto ecosystem through mergers, acquisitions, and strategic investments. These investments are designed to bolster Ripple's infrastructure and enable it to handle all facets of value transfer, from custody and liquidity provision to stablecoin issuance and institutional settlements.
